Geographically and politically Prague sits in the very heart of the old continent. Built on the riverside it was developing as a seat of dukes and gaining its fame as a bustling trading city which attracted many merchants, traders and bankers from all over Europe. All this gave it it’s multi-ethnic character with important Czech and German population, being also known for one of the oldest Jewish settlements in Europe. In the 14th century Prague became the seat of the Emperor of the Holy Roman Empire of the German Nation and grew to be the third biggest and most important city in Europe giving its way only to Rome and Constantinople. Once the city of alchemists and scientists, revolutionists, musicians and writers, is still inspiring many.


Set on the winding banks of Vltava river Prague boasts some of the most splendid bridges you can imagine, including the elegant Charles Bridge that has been used continuously for the past 600 years. It is a place where you can witness almost 1000 years of architectural and urban changes with wonderful examples of romanesque, gothic, baroque, art nouveau and cubist buildings. With its old gates and bridges, narrow cobbled streets, the cathedral whose creation spanned over almost 600 years, the oldest astronomical clock that is still working and many other wonders, visit to the Czechs capital makes it totally unforgettable.
